How Does Best Hydration Milk Orange Juice Compare to Water for Hydration?

Best Hydration Milk and orange juice are both alternatives to water for hydration, but they differ in several aspects:

ItemHydration LevelElectrolyte ContentCaloriesAdded SugarsVitamins
WaterHighNone00None
Best Hydration MilkModerateContains electrolytesVaries (typically higher than water)VariesContains vitamins such as A and D
Orange JuiceModerateContains potassiumAbout 110 per 8 ozAbout 22g per 8 ozHigh in vitamin C

Water is the most effective for hydration with zero calories and no added sugars. Best Hydration Milk offers electrolytes, making it suitable for post-exercise recovery, while orange juice provides hydration along with vitamins and minerals but comes with higher calories and sugars.

  1. Daily Intake Recommendations:
    Daily intake recommendations for hydration milk and orange juice emphasize incorporating these beverages into a well-rounded fluid consumption plan. Both options can be hydrating and nutrient-rich but should fit within the context of an individual’s total fluid needs. Generally, adults should aim for around 2.7 liters (91 ounces) for women and 3.7 liters (125 ounces) for men, as suggested by the National Academies of Sciences. Variety is essential, as it helps fulfill different nutritional requirements.

  2. Hydration Milk’s Nutritional Benefits:
    Hydration milk refers to dairy or fortified plant-based milk options that provide hydration alongside essential nutrients. For example, cow’s milk contains protein, calcium, and vitamins D and B12. Research by the Dairy Council UK (2022) shows that milk can aid hydration levels equivalent to water. Additionally, plant-based alternatives like almond or soy milk offer hydration and other benefits based on fortification.

  3. Orange Juice’s Nutritional Profile:
    Orange juice offers a plethora of vitamins and antioxidants, particularly high levels of vitamin C. Vitamin C is crucial for immune function and skin health. However, it’s important to note that orange juice is calorie-dense and low in fiber compared to whole oranges. The American Heart Association recommends limiting juice consumption to 4-6 ounces per day to prevent excessive calorie intake.

  4. Portion Sizes and Moderation:
    Considering portion sizes is vital when integrating hydration milk and orange juice into daily intake. A serving for hydration milk typically ranges from 8 to 12 ounces, while a standard serving of orange juice is about 4 to 6 ounces. Both beverages can contribute significantly to daily calorie intake and should be balanced with other food and drink options.
